is there a way to change the code on the door, i just purchased a 2004 f 350 and i would like to know if there is a way to change it? as i do not know the code now and there is no owners manual in the truck.
First thing we need to know is if it is the hard wired keypad, or the stick on keypad. Where is it installed and approximately how thick is it?
If it is the hard wired keypad the factory number should be on a sticker behind the radio on the firewall. If you can't find the sticker the dealer can hook up to the computer and get the number for you.
If it is a stick on unit you have to have the card with the number on it.
Once you figure out the factory code, you can use it to program in a new code. Those instructions are in the Owner's Guide. You can download one for free at www.motorcraftservice.com
If its factory the dealership will have to use a scan tool to check the code (you can add a second code but need the stock code to do so) the stock code can never be changed. If its aftermarket look for a card in the glove box, if I remember correctly if you lose the code you have to buy a new keyless entry pad.
